    Comments Thread For: Otto Wallin: I'd Love a Shot at Wilder, Joshua, Fury, Ruiz

    Swedish heavyweight contender Otto Wallin (22-1, 14 KO) continued to build his reputation as one of boxing's best big men this past Saturday (February 20) by defeating division rival Dominic Breazeale via one-sided unanimous 12-round decision. The fight, nationally televised on SHOWTIME, saw Wallin out-work and out-land Breazeale 232-91, including 41.5% of his power punches.
